Advertisement

Ondoku(语音朗读)CRX插件「Ondoku (Voice Reading)」

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
Ondoku (Voice Reading)是一款便捷实用的Chrome扩展程序,它能将网页内容转换为语音朗读,帮助用户解放双眼,享受流畅的听觉阅读体验。 使用ResponsiveVoice.JS将网站中的选定文本转换为语音的功能非常实用。该功能基于ResponsiveVoice.js的API实现,当用户选择一段文字后,这段文字会被自动读出。 默认情况下,此扩展是关闭状态,在浏览器工具栏中可以通过扬声器图标来开启或关闭这一特性。 对于某些语言如英语、葡萄牙语和西班牙语等存在多种发音选项。例如: - 英语:英国女音(默认)、美国女音 - 葡萄牙语:巴西女性发音、标准葡萄牙女性发音 - 西班牙语:拉丁美洲女性发音(默认) 另外需要注意的是,自动语言检测可能无法识别海地克里奥尔文的文本。因此如果需要使用该语言,请手动设置为相应的语音。 ResponsiveVoiceJS API支持多种声音和语言,包括但不限于南非荷兰语、阿尔巴尼亚语、阿拉伯语等。具体的声音选项可以根据上述示例进行配置选择。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• OndokuCRXOndoku (Voice Reading)」
    优质
    Ondoku (Voice Reading)是一款便捷实用的Chrome扩展程序,它能将网页内容转换为语音朗读,帮助用户解放双眼,享受流畅的听觉阅读体验。 使用ResponsiveVoice.JS将网站中的选定文本转换为语音的功能非常实用。该功能基于ResponsiveVoice.js的API实现,当用户选择一段文字后,这段文字会被自动读出。 默认情况下,此扩展是关闭状态,在浏览器工具栏中可以通过扬声器图标来开启或关闭这一特性。 对于某些语言如英语、葡萄牙语和西班牙语等存在多种发音选项。例如: - 英语:英国女音(默认)、美国女音 - 葡萄牙语:巴西女性发音、标准葡萄牙女性发音 - 西班牙语:拉丁美洲女性发音(默认) 另外需要注意的是,自动语言检测可能无法识别海地克里奥尔文的文本。因此如果需要使用该语言,请手动设置为相应的语音。 ResponsiveVoiceJS API支持多种声音和语言,包括但不限于南非荷兰语、阿尔巴尼亚语、阿拉伯语等。具体的声音选项可以根据上述示例进行配置选择。
  • 优质
    语音朗读软件是一种能够将文本信息转换为语音输出的应用程序,广泛应用于阅读辅助、导航提示及各类信息服务中。 自动诵读文本内容的功能允许用户选择不同人的音质,并可以调节诵读的速度。
  • Android短信
    优质
    Android短信语音朗读是一款专为安卓用户设计的应用程序,能够将收到的短信内容转化为语音播报,帮助用户在不查看手机的情况下了解信息,提升使用便捷性和安全性。 在Android平台上实现短信语音播报功能是一项非常实用的特性,特别适合于驾驶或忙碌时刻无法直接查看手机屏幕的情况。这项技术允许用户通过听觉获取收到的信息内容。 为了开发这样一个项目,我们需要深入了解Android系统的Text-to-Speech(TTS)服务——这是一个内置的功能,能够把文本转换为可听见的声音输出。要使用这个功能,我们首先需要在应用中集成`android.speech.tts`库,并创建一个名为`TextToSpeech`的对象来与该服务进行交互。 初始化时,我们需要指定一个OnInitListener以监听TTS的启动过程,确保它准备就绪后可以正常工作。接下来的关键步骤是设置广播接收器(BroadcastReceiver),用于监听新的短信到达事件——这通过注册系统发送的一个名为ACTION_SMS_RECEIVED的广播实现。当接收到这个广播信号时,在`onReceive()`方法中解析Intent以获取到的新信息内容,并使用TTS对象将这些文本转换为语音。 以下是一个简单的代码示例: ```java public class SmsReceiver extends BroadcastReceiver { private TextToSpeech textToSpeech; @Override public void onReceive(Context context, Intent intent) { if (intent.getAction().equals(Telephony.Sms.Intents.SMS_RECEIVED_ACTION)) { Bundle bundle = intent.getExtras(); if (bundle != null) { Object[] pdus = (Object[]) bundle.get(pdus); SmsMessage[] messages = Telephony.Sms.Intents.getMessagesFromIntent(intent); for (SmsMessage message : messages) { String msgBody = message.getMessageBody(); // 获取短信内容 speakOut(context, msgBody); } } } } private void speakOut(Context context, String message) { if (textToSpeech == null) { textToSpeech = new TextToSpeech(context, new OnInitListener() { @Override public void onInit(int status) { if (status == TextToSpeech.SUCCESS) { int result = textToSpeech.setLanguage(Locale.getDefault()); if ((result == TextToSpeech.LANG_AVAILABLE || result == TextToSpeech.LANG_COUNTRY_AVAILABLE)) { textToSpeech.speak(message, TextToSpeech.QUEUE_FLUSH, null); } } }); } else { textToSpeech.speak(message, TextToSpeech.QUEUE_FLUSH, null); // 立即播放短信内容 } } } ``` 这段代码展示了如何通过创建`TextToSpeech`对象、设置语言偏好以及调用`speak()`方法来实现语音播报。此外,为了确保应用能够接收并处理短信信息,在AndroidManifest.xml中需要声明相应的权限和广播接收器。 简而言之,开发一个用于读取新收到的短信并将它们转换为语音的应用涉及到了解如何使用TTS服务、设置BroadcastReceiver以及正确配置所需的服务与权限。这项功能不仅提高了用户体验,而且对于那些无法或不方便查看手机屏幕的人来说尤为有用。
  • RT-Voice PRO 2020.4.10 Unity文字2020版
    优质
    RT-Voice PRO 2020.4.10是Unity平台上的文字转语音插件,提供高质量的语音合成功能和多种语言支持,助力开发者实现游戏和应用中的语音交互体验。 Unity文字语音读取插件2020版支持中文阅读,并附带教程手册。对于不熟悉英文的用户,可以参考博主在博客上的相关学习资料。
  • RT-Voice PRO Unity文字转 2020.1.2(u2017.4.2)
    优质
    RT-Voice PRO Unity文字转语音插件是一款专为Unity游戏开发设计的工具,版本号为2020.1.2(对应Unity引擎u2017.4.2),能够将文本自动转换成自然流畅的语音,极大地丰富了游戏中的互动体验。 Unity文字转语音插件能够将文本朗读出来,并支持设置朗读的语言及语速。该插件在Unity 2019.2.f1开发环境中运行良好,适用于mac、win、iOS和Android设备。
  • Unity局域网通话Dissonance Voice Chat
    优质
    《Unity局域网语音通话Dissonance Voice Chat插件》是一款专为Unity引擎设计的高度优化、低延迟的实时语音通信解决方案,适用于多人游戏和虚拟现实项目。该插件支持局域网环境下的流畅语音交流功能,帮助开发者轻松集成高质量语音聊天系统,提升玩家互动体验。 Unity的Dissonance Voice Chat插件能够搭建局域网环境,在该网络内实现自由通话功能。此外,它还包含一个简易示例程序和完整的工程文件。
  • VB成品5.0
    优质
    VB语音朗读成品5.0是一款利用Visual Basic编程语言开发的文字转语音软件,能够将文本文件转换为高质量的语音播报,适用于多种场景下的信息传达和学习辅助。 语音朗读 VB语音朗读5.0成品已上传,调用微软TTS引擎。由于文件丢失,无法提供4.0版本的学习资料。如果有需要,请私信联系我。——Xhy
  • 源代码2.0
    优质
    《语音朗读源代码2.0》是一款经过全面升级优化的文本转语音软件,它能将电子文档转换为自然流畅的语音朗读,极大地提高了阅读体验。 语音朗读2.0 in VB,新增语言选项!源代码可以参考VB语音朗读5.0(最新版)。